Learn about efforts nationwide to redefine student success through Profile of a Graduate work and the importance of energizing communities, educators, students and parents in a new conversation on the purpose of K-12 education. The focus is to realize the opportunities in the Every Student Succeeds Act (ESSA) for states and localities to create a 21st<\/sup> century definition of student success. The intent of Profile of a Graduate initiatives in each community is to establish deep support for modernizing teaching and learning and to support student mastery of knowledge and skills needed for future success.<\/p>\n

This webinar is to inform the field about why it is important for K-12 schools and districts to lead conversations in their communities around a Profile of a Graduate and how to get started. Learn about tools and resources available to support schools and districts in the process of redefining student success to align to students’ college- and career-readiness. Presenters will focus on the steps and processes to better engage communities and a range of stakeholders, including students, parents, teachers, community leaders, workforce leaders and higher education. This webinar will share lessons learned from EdLeaders21, a non-profit working directly with schools and districts that have already adopted a new Profile of a Graduate.<\/p>\n
